From 81e7f3ba99d738a308492cccdb21e56f4efd4233 Mon Sep 17 00:00:00 2001
From: Teake Nutma <t.a.nutma@rug.nl>
Date: Wed, 15 Jun 2022 16:42:38 +0200
Subject: [PATCH] Simplify case_dictionary

---
 dockerfiles/ci-tools/report_diff.py | 11 +++++------
 1 file changed, 5 insertions(+), 6 deletions(-)

diff --git a/dockerfiles/ci-tools/report_diff.py b/dockerfiles/ci-tools/report_diff.py
index 675bb67..4723439 100755
--- a/dockerfiles/ci-tools/report_diff.py
+++ b/dockerfiles/ci-tools/report_diff.py
@@ -6,12 +6,11 @@ from junitparser import JUnitXml, TestSuite
 
 
 def case_dictionary(report):
-    result = {}
-    for suite in report:
-        for case in suite:
-            key = (case.classname, case.name)
-            result[key] = case
-    return result
+    return {
+        (case.classname, case.name): case
+        for suite in report
+        for case in suite
+    }
 
 
 def compare_reports(path_before, path_after, path_out):
-- 
GitLab